Despite Fall-Out, Cynthia Bailey Never Wants to See NeNe Leakes Hurt
The season of Real Housewives of Atlanta has finally come to dramatic close. And Cynthia Bailey is opening up about how she felt watching her former friend NeNe Leakes have a emotional moment and walk off.
In her BRAVO blog post, she reveals:
My natural reaction when NeNe broke down and walked off was to go to her and hug her. I had no idea how I would be received or what I would say to her, but my heart said go after her, and I did. NeNe and I were friends. Real friends that spent real time together outside of the show. Regardless of what the status of that friendship was during the reunion, I never want to see her hurt.
